Anubias barteri var. Barteri - Ringed
Anubias barteri var. barteri is one of the most robust and versatile aquarium plants in the hobby, featuring broad, deep-green, leathery leaves that are virtually indestructible in the right conditions. This listing is for the ringed form — the plant's rhizome is secured with a rubber ring, making it easy to attach to driftwood, lava rock, or any hardscape. This Anubias variety thrives in low to moderate light with no CO2 injection required, and it is notably resistant to plant-nipping fish such as goldfish, cichlids, and large herbivores that would destroy more delicate plants. Its thick leaves also resist algae buildup when kept in appropriate lighting.
